Tips for Newcomers in Glennville
If you're attending an NA meeting in Glennville, Georgia for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- Save the meeting schedule or bookmark this page so you can find meetings when you need them.
- If one meeting doesn't feel right, try a different group or format.
- Ask for a newcomer packet—most meetings have literature specifically for first-timers.
- The "90 meetings in 90 days" suggestion is common advice for newcomers.
- Keep an open mind—what works in NA might be different from what you expect.
- Arrive a few minutes early to introduce yourself and get comfortable.

Will my anonymity be protected at NA meetings in Glennville, Georgia?
Your privacy is protected. Meetings in Glennville, Georgia keep no attendance records or sign-in sheets, and what you see and hear at a meeting in the Tattnall area is confidential. Members identify by first name only.
What is the NA Basic Text read at Glennville, Georgia meetings?
Members in Glennville, Georgia rely on the Basic Text, NA's foundational book. It explains how the program works and shares the experiences of addicts who found recovery across the Tattnall area.
How is NA different from AA in Glennville, Georgia?
They are distinct fellowships. In Glennville, Georgia, NA meetings welcome people recovering from any drug and treat alcohol as a drug, while AA centers on alcohol. Some members across the Tattnall area attend both.
